Analysis

In 1984, pulp from fibres other than wood β€” import value in Ethiopia PDR stood at 2,636 1000 USD.

The figure is down 13.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, pulp from fibres other than wood β€” import value in Ethiopia PDR peaked at 3,036 1000 USD in 1974 and was at its lowest, 419 1000 USD, in 1975.

That places Ethiopia PDR 36th out of 187 countries with data for 1984, putting it in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
